Transaction 55e8525fa44206e6ae22c881f66104936a5a1bb6b40276cd9134c6f223507748
1 Input
1 Output
-
55e8525fa44206e6ae22c881f66104936a5a1bb6b40276cd9134c6f223507748:0
- value
- 604403
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e14fb380dd64b87cb7e505c0f3c8631e76146ae OP_EQUAL
- address
- 37MGxFB5mhGf5zd55qpHseoVAxJebjSgXS